Steeltoe
Steeltoe copied to clipboard
Address S3906: Event Handlers should have the correct signature
Address existing violations of S3906: Event Handlers should have the correct signature in the codebase and set severity to Warning in Steeltoe.Debug.ruleset and Steeltoe.Release.ruleset.
To find existing violations, enable the rule (see above) and rebuild src/Steeltoe.All.sln to make them appear in the Output window.
To address the violations, choose from the following on a case-by-case basis:
- Rename the existing type or wrap it
- ~Suppress the violation in code using
#pragma warning disable/restore, preceded by a justification comment if not obvious~